TO TURN OFF GAS TO APPLIANCE
Shutting Off Heater |
| |
1. | Turn control knob clockwise | to the OFF position. |
2. | Turn off all electric power to the appliance if service is to be performed. | |
Shutting Off Burner Only (pilot stays lit) | ||
1. | Turn control knob clockwise | to the PILOT position. |
MANUAL LIGHTING PROCEDURE
1.Follow steps 1 through 6 under Lighting Instructions, pages 17 and 18.
2.With control knob pressed in, strike match. Hold match to pilot until pilot lights.
3.Keep control knob pressed in for 10 seconds after lighting pilot. After 10 seconds, release control knob.

PILOT FLAME PATTERN
Figure 19 shows a correct pilot flame pattern. Figure 20 shows an incorrect pilot flame pattern. The incorrect pilot flame is not touching the thermocouple. This will cause the thermocouple to cool. When the thermocouple cools, the heater will shut down.

If pilot flame pattern is incorrect, as shown in Figure 20
•turn heater off (see To Turn Off Gas to Appliance, above)
•see Troubleshooting, pages 22 through 25
